The concept of gear pumps supplier dates back to the early 20th century, as hydraulic systems began to expand in industrial applications. Initially, gear pumps were used primarily in low to moderate pressure settings, such as lubrication systems and basic hydraulic machinery.
Early Development: The gear pumps were simple external gear designs, consisting of two meshing gears housed within a basic metal casing. These pumps were manually operated or connected to simple motors and were not capable of handling very high pressures.
Introduction of High Pressure Applications: As industries such as construction, manufacturing, and automotive engineering grew, the need for hydraulic systems that could operate under higher pressures became apparent. High pressure gear pumps emerged as a solution, offering the ability to generate the necessary hydraulic force for heavy machinery, presses, and lifting equipment.
Function: The primary function of early high pressure gear pumps was to provide steady, reliable flow of hydraulic fluid under increased pressure, supporting tasks that required significant force, such as industrial presses or hydraulic lifts.
High pressure gear pumps evolved in design to meet the growing demands of modern hydraulic systems. Engineers focused on improving structural elements to ensure durability, efficiency, and operational reliability under high pressures.
Gear Profile and Tolerances: Early gear pumps often experienced wear and leakage when operating at high pressures. Design improvements included refining the gear profiles and reducing clearances within the pump casing. Optimized tooth shapes reduced internal leakage and increased volumetric efficiency, allowing the pumps to operate more reliably at higher pressures.
Housing and Sealing: The casing materials and sealing methods were enhanced to withstand high pressures. Reinforced housings and improved gaskets or mechanical seals minimized the risk of fluid leakage and ensured safe operation over extended periods.
Mounting and Integration: Modern high pressure gear pumps are often designed with standardized mounting configurations, facilitating integration into complex hydraulic systems. This development allowed pumps to be replaced or upgraded without extensive modifications to the surrounding machinery.
The development of high pressure gear pumps is closely linked to advancements in materials. Early pumps were often made from cast iron or standard steel, which offered strength but limited resistance to wear and corrosion.
High-Strength Alloys: The introduction of high-strength steel alloys allowed pumps to withstand higher operating pressures and extended operating cycles. These alloys improved the durability of both the gears and the pump housing, reducing maintenance needs.
Surface Treatments: Surface treatments such as nitriding, hardening, and coating were applied to gears and other critical components. These treatments increased resistance to wear, reduced friction, and enhanced the pump's overall lifespan.
Lightweight Materials: In some modern applications, aluminum and other lightweight alloys have been used for pump housings. These materials provide sufficient strength while reducing the overall weight of hydraulic systems, particularly in mobile or automotive applications.
High pressure gear pumps have expanded in application range due to technological improvements and material advancements. They are now integral to a variety of industrial and mobile hydraulic systems.
